What are GLP-1 Receptor Agonists?
GLP-1 receptor agonists are a class of medications that simulate a natural hormone produced in the gut. When an individual eats, GLP-1 is launched, stimulating insulin secretion, hindering glucagon (which raises blood glucose), and slowing gastric emptying. Crucially for weight management, these medications likewise signal the brain's satiety centers, reducing appetite and food cravings.

In Germany, these drugs are managed strictly by the Federal Institute for Drugs and Medical Devices (BfArM). They are classified as "Rezeptpflichtig" (prescription-only), suggesting they can not be gotten over the counter and require a valid medical diagnosis and guidance.

The Role of BfArM and Supply Shortages
Due to worldwide need, Germany has actually dealt with considerable supply lacks (Lieferengpässe). The BfArM has provided several declarations encouraging doctors to prioritize patients with Type 2 diabetes for medications like Ozempic, as these patients count on the drug for blood sugar level stability. This has actually led to more stringent analysis of "off-label" recommending for weight reduction.
Expenses and Health Insurance Coverage
The cost of GLP-1 treatment in Germany is a considerable aspect for numerous patients. The reimbursement structure differs depending upon the kind of insurance coverage and the specific diagnosis.
Statutory Health Insurance (GKV)
For clients with Type 2 diabetes, the Gesetzliche Krankenversicherung (GKV) usually covers the expenses of drugs like Ozempic or Trulicity, minus a little co-payment (Zuzahlung). Nevertheless, German law (particularly § 34 SGB V) presently categorizes weight-loss medications as "way of life drugs," implying that even if a client is clinically overweight, the GKV is often restricted from covering drugs like Wegovy or Saxenda.
Private Health Insurance (PKV)
Private insurance companies (Private Krankenversicherung) deal more versatility. Coverage frequently depends upon the particular regards to the person's policy and the medical requirement argued by the prescribing doctor.

2. Is Wegovy presently readily available in German drug stores?
Yes, Wegovy was formally launched in Germany in mid-2023. However, supply stays intermittent. It is recommended to consult several pharmacies or utilize online schedule trackers.
3. How much does a month-to-month supply of GLP-1 cost out-of-pocket?
For those paying privately (Selbstzahler), costs vary depending upon the dose. Usually, clients can anticipate to pay in between EUR170 and EUR350 per month for medications like Wegovy or Mounjaro.
4. Are there "Bio-identical" or intensified GLP-1s in Germany?
Unlike the United States, the compounding of GLP-1 medications in drug stores is not a basic practice in Germany. Regulative authorities prioritize making use of factory-sealed, top quality pens to ensure sterility and dose accuracy.
5. What happens if my local pharmacy is out of stock?
Clients are encouraged to ask their pharmacist to inspect the "Großhandel" (wholesaler) stock or to offer a digital prescription that can be inspected throughout different drug store chains. Some drug stores enable clients to "pre-order" the next month's supply to guarantee connection of care.
